To start, account merging and account linking are two separate operations and the distinction is important:

Account merging will combine your accounts' data, inventories, and currencies (with some exceptions, i.e. platinum on Switch accounts). Nothing is lost in an account merge.

Account linking will take the primary account's data, inventories and currencies (you select your primary account in the account linking process) and overwrite all of the other accounts' data, inventories, progress, etc. Data, inventories, and currencies on non-primary accounts will be overwritten and lost in this process.

The end result of either process is a cross-platform account that can play on the platforms with accounts that have been merged or linked.

 

In order to merge your accounts, you need to qualify for it; you need to have accounts that existed prior to the cutoff date of Nov. 24th of 2023, and the accounts cannot have participated in a PC-to-Console migration in the past (either being the account that initiated or was the recipient of a migration). When you begin the cross-save process, you will be notified if your accounts are eligible for a merge or not.

 

If you are not eligible for a merge, you will need to link your accounts; as stated earlier, linking your accounts will overwrite all account data with that of the primary account (which you choose). For example, if you only play on PS4/PS5, you will want to mark your Playstation account as your primary, which will overwrite your PC account data (and Xbox/Switch/iOS if you link those too). If you want your PC account's data to be the cross-save data, you then select that as your primary.

 

If you don't want to lose data of either your PC account or your console account, read on:

Now, and this is kind of important... if you have progress on both a PC account and a Console account and you do not want to lose either's data (and are not eligible for a merge), you can still turn your console account into a cross-save account by creating a brand-new PC account (separate from your existing PC account)... Make sure you pick a name you like because it will be your display name for your cross-save account. You can then link the brand new PC account with your console account (and select your console account as the primary), turning it into a cross-save account. At the end of this process, you'll have 2 accounts: your original PC account, and a cross-save account using your console account as the basis.
